Telematics Market Size was estimated at 129.16 USD Million in 2024. The Telematics industry is projected to grow from 145.5 USD Million in 2025 to 564.04 USD Million by 2035, exhibiting a compound annual growth rate (CAGR) of 14.5% during the forecast period 2025 - 2035. This impressive growth trajectory reflects increasing investments in digital transportation ecosystems and connected fleet optimization technologies globally. North America remains one of the leading regional markets because of advanced digital infrastructure and widespread adoption of fleet management technologies across commercial transportation industries. The United States continues investing heavily in connected transportation systems and smart logistics platforms. Europe is also witnessing significant growth due to increasing environmental regulations, road safety initiatives, and smart city development projects. Countries such as Germany, France, and the United Kingdom are expanding investments in intelligent transportation infrastructure supported by telematics technologies. Asia-Pacific is projected to register the highest growth during the forecast period because of rapid urbanization, expanding commercial vehicle sales, and rising investments in digital transportation networks across China, India, Japan, and South Korea. Governments across emerging economies are prioritizing connected mobility technologies to improve urban transportation management and logistics efficiency.
Key Players operating in the telematics industry are focusing on technological advancements, AI integration, and strategic partnerships to strengthen market competitiveness. Major companies include Verizon Connect, Geotab, Samsara, Trimble Inc., and Teletrac Navman. These organizations are investing heavily in cybersecurity, cloud-based mobility platforms, predictive maintenance systems, and advanced GPS technologies to improve operational performance and customer experiences.
